Q: Is 130,040,613 a Prime Number?

 A: No, 130,040,613 is not a prime number.

Why is 130,040,613 not a prime number?

A prime number is a natural number, greater than one, that can only be divided by 1 and itself.

The number 130040613 can be evenly divided by 1 3 9 27 263 789 2,367 7,101 18,313 54,939 164,817 494,451 4,816,319 14,448,957 43,346,871 and 130,040,613, with no remainder.

Since 130,040,613 cannot be divided by just 1 and 130,040,613, it is not a prime number.
